The revocations came as the Trump Administration Escalated its Scrutiny of Universities and Student Visa Programs. Officials particularly focused on International Students Participating in Protests Againsts against the war in gaza, accusing them of antisemitism and supporting terroch. In one high-profile case, tufts university Phd Student Rumeiysa Ozturk’s visa wasa wasa canceled. She was detained by masked federal agents in March and place in ice custody, before a judge ordered her release in May. In June, The State Department Instructed Embassies and Consulates to more Closely Vet Student Visa Applicants for Principles. ” Applicants were asked to make their social media profiles public as part of the process. According to the state department, roughly 400,000 F1 Student Visas Were Issued in Fiscal Year 2024.
